Understanding the Game Selection at Online Casinos
A diverse game selection is paramount for any successful online casino. Players expect a wide range of options to cater to their individual preferences and skill levels. Modern online casinos, including those striving to emulate the Vegas experience, typically offer slots, table games, live dealer games, and often, specialty games like scratch cards or keno. Slots represent a significant portion of the portfolio, boasting themes ranging from ancient civilizations to popular movies and music. These games are known for their simplicity and accessibility, making them a popular choice for casual players. However, the appeal doesn’t stop there; many slots feature complex bonus rounds, progressive jackpots, and engaging storylines that keep players entertained for hours.
Beyond slots, table games offer a more strategic and skill-based experience. Classics like bl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ker are staples of any reputable online casino. These games often provide lower house edges compared to slots, appealing to players who enjoy employing strategy and making calculated decisions. The advent of live dealer games has further bridged the gap between online and brick-and-mortar casinos. These games stream real-time footage of professional dealers, allowing players to interact with them and other players via chat, creating a more immersive and social gaming environment. The evolution of gaming technology continues to drive innovation, with new game variations and features constantly emerging.
The Rise of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games have revolutionized the online casino industry, adding a human element often missing in traditional virtual games. These games utilize high-definition video streaming to broadcast real-time gameplay, with professional dealers managing the action. This allows players to experience the thrill of a land-based casino from the comfort of their own homes. The interactive nature of live dealer games, with the ability to chat with the dealer and other players, fosters a social atmosphere and enhances the overall gaming experience. Popular live dealer options typically include live blackjack, live roulette, live baccarat, and live poker variations. The convenience and authenticity of live dealer games have contributed significantly to their growing popularity among online casino enthusiasts.
| Game Type | Typical House Edge | Skill Level | Popularity |
|---|---|---|---|
| Slots | 2-10% | Low | Very High |
| Blackjack (Optimal Play) | 0.5% | Medium-High | High |
| Roulette (European) | 2.7% | Low-Medium | High |
| Baccarat | 1.06% (Banker Bet) | Low | Medium |
Understanding the house edge associated with each game is crucial for making informed decisions and maximizing your chances of winning. The house edge represents the casino's average profit margin on each bet. By selecting games with lower house edges, players can improve their odds over the long term. Additionally, mastering the basic strategies for games like blackjack and poker can further reduce the house edge and increase your potential for success.
Navigating Bonus Structures and Promotions
Online casinos frequently employ bonus structures and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These incentives can take many for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. Welcome bonuses are often the most substantial, offering a percentage match on your initial deposit, effectively giving you extra funds to play with. Deposit matches continue to reward players on subsequent deposits, while free spins allow you to play slot games without wagering your own money. Loyalty programs, also known as VIP programs, reward frequent players with exclusive perks, such as higher bonus limits, dedicated account managers, and invitations to special events. However, it’s crucial to carefully review the terms and conditions associated with any bonus offer.
Wagering requirements, also referred to as playthrough requirements, specify the amount of money you must wager before you can withdraw any winnings earned from a bonus. For example,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you must wager 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out. Game restrictions may also apply, limiting the types of games you can play while fulfilling the wagering requirements. Some casinos may also impose maximum bet limits while a bonus is active. By understanding these terms and conditions, you can avoid common pitfalls and maximize the value of any bonus offer. Understanding Wagering Requirements in Detail
Wagering requirements are a crucial aspect of online casino bonuses that often get overlooked. They dictate how much you need to bet—and potentially lose—before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us funds. A common example is a 20x wagering requirement on both the bonus amount and the deposit. This means if you deposit $100 and receive a $100 bonus, you’ll need to wager a total of $4000 (20 x ($100 + $100)) before you can withdraw. Different games contribute differently to meeting these requirements; slots typically contribute 100%, while table games may contribute only 10% or less. Therefore, choosing games that contribute fully to the wagering requirement is an important strategy.
- Read the Terms: Always carefully read the bonus terms and conditions before accepting any offer.
- Check Game Contributions: Understand which games contribute fully to the wagering requirement.
- Consider the Time Limit: Bonuses usually have an expiration date; ensure you can meet the requirements within the specified timeframe.
- Manage Your Bankroll: Don't deposit more than you can afford to lose, even with a bonus.
Carefully evaluating these factors ensures you are making informed decisions and maximizing the benefits of casino bonuses.
Ensuring Security and Fair Play
When engaging in online casino gaming, security and fair play are paramount concerns. Reputable online casinos employ robust security measures to protect players' personal and financial information. These measures typically include SSL encryption, which encrypts data transmitted between your computer and the casino server, preventing unauthorized access. Additionally, casinos should utilize secure payment gateways to process transactions safely and securely. Furthermore, it's crucial to ensure that the casino is licensed and regulated by a recognized gaming authority. Licensing jurisdictions,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ission, impose strict standards on casinos, ensuring they adhere to fair gaming practices and protect players' interests.
Fair play is also ensured through the use of random number generators (RNGs). RNGs are algorithms that produce random outcomes for games, ensuring that each spin or hand is independent and unbiased. Reputable casinos have their RNGs regularly audited by independent testing agencies to verify their fairness and integrity. Looking for third-party certifications, such as those from eCOGRA, can provide further assurance of fair play. Players should also practice responsible gaming habits, setting limits on their deposits, wagers, and playtime to avoid potential problems. If you or someone you know is struggling with gambling addiction, resources are available to provide support and guidance. Remember to choose casinos committed to responsible gaming and offering tools such as self-exclusion options.
Key Indicators of a Secure Online Casino
Identifying a secure online casino requires careful consideration of several factors. First, look for the presence of SSL encryption, indicated by a padlock icon in the browser's address bar and a URL that begins with "https://". Second, verify the casino's licensing and regulation by checking for a valid license displayed on the website. Third, investigate the casino's reputation by reading reviews and checking for any complaints or negative feedback. Fourth, assess the available payment methods; reputable casinos offer a variety of secure payment options, such as credit/debit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ers. Finally, review the casino's privacy policy to understand how your personal information is collected, used, and protected.
- SSL Encryption: Look for the padlock icon and "https://" in the address bar.
- Licensing and Regulation: Verify the casino holds a valid license from a reputable authority.
- Reputation: Check online reviews and forums for feedback from other players.
- Secure Payment Methods: Ensure the casino offers secure and reliable payment options.
- Privacy Policy: Understand how your personal information is handled.
By taking these steps, you can significantly reduce your risk and enjoy a safe and secure online casino experience.
The Future of Online Casino Gaming
The online casino industry is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and changing player preferences. Virtual Reality (VR) and Augmented Reality (AR) are poised to revolutionize the gaming experience, creating immersive and interactive environments that blur the line between the virtual and physical worlds. Imagine stepping into a virtual casino lobby, interacting with other players and dealers in real-time, and experiencing the thrill of the game as if you were actually there. Blockchain technology and cryptocurrencies are also gaining traction, offering increased security, transparency, and faster transaction times. The use of artificial intelligence (AI) is becoming more prevalent, powering personalized gaming experiences, fraud detection systems, and customer support chatbots.
The integration of social gaming elements, such as leaderboards and tournaments, is further enhancing the social aspect of online casinos. The focus on responsible gaming is also intensifying, with casinos implementing advanced tools and technologies to help players manage their gambling habits. As the industry matures, we can expect to see even more innovation and sophistication, creating a more engaging, secure, and responsible gaming experience for players worldwide. Expanding the Play: The Role of Mobile Gaming
The rise of mobile gaming has fundamentally altered the landscape of online casinos. Players now have the ability to access their favorite games anytime, anywhere, using smartphones and tablets. This convenience has contributed significantly to the industry's growth and has made online casino gaming accessible to a wider audience. Mobile casino platforms are typically optimized for smaller screens and touch-based interfaces, providing a seamless and intuitive gaming experience. Many casinos now offer dedicated mobile apps, which provide enhanced features and performance compared to browser-based play. The development of HTML5 technology has further streamlined mobile gaming, allowing casinos to offer a wider range of games that are compatible with various mobile devices without the need for Flash or other plugins.
Mobile gaming also offers unique opportunities for personalization and targeted promotions. Casinos can utilize location-based services to offer location-specific bonuses and promotions, and they can leverage push notifications to keep players informed about new games, tournaments, and special offers. The integration of mobile payment options, such as Apple Pay and Google Pay, further simplifies the deposit and withdrawal process. As mobile technology continues to advance, we can expect to see even more innovative features and functionalities emerge, further enhancing the mobile gaming experience and solidifying its position as the dominant platform for online casino gaming.
